Tolworth might not be the largest of stations, but it offers essential facilities to make your journey pleasant and is a part of the South Western Railway network.
For ticket purchasing, Tolworth station is equipped with ticket machines that are accessible and allow for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Although the station doesn't issue Smartcards, you can validate them here. When it comes to accessibility, the station has its limitations such as lacking step-free access, but it ensures the availability of accessible ticket machines and induction loops for the hearing impaired. Assistance for boarding and alighting is also available — simply reach out to the Guard on board if needed.
Although staffed help isn't available at Tolworth Station, passengers can find help points for queries readily. You'll also find several facilities to aid your travel needs like a coffee shop near the entrance to warm up your morning or just when you fancy a treat. Sadly, there's no ATM and some might be disappointed to know there are no accessible restroom facilities or waiting rooms. However, CCTV installations ensure safety throughout the premises.
Beyond its direct rail services, Tolworth station also connects seamlessly with other modes of public transport. Whether you require a rail replacement bus or look forward to exploring using local bus services, there's a bus stop conveniently located a short walk from the station on Kingston Road (A240). Despite being a quaint station, Invergowrie does offer a few essential amenities for travelers. It is important to note that there is no ticket office or ticket machines on-site, so purchasing tickets in advance or using smartcards validated at the station is advisable. For those seeking assistance, a helpful point is available providing information, although there is no staff permanently stationed. If you have any questions during your visit, departure screens and customer help points can keep you informed and on track.
For added security, the station is equipped with CCTV monitoring, and while there may not be luxurious waiting rooms, there is a seating area available for passengers to relax as they await their train.
Invergowrie Station does its best to accommodate all travelers, offering step-free access to parts of the station specifically from platform 2. Though there is no ramp available for boarding trains, assistance can be arranged for passengers with special requirements via the Passenger Assist service, which can be booked up to two hours prior to travel. Unfortunately, the lack of accessible toilets and accessible parking means pre-arranging assistance or planning ahead is particularly beneficial for those who might need it.
Invergowrie is well-connected to various transport options, ensuring that you can continue your journey without inconvenience. Rail replacement buses conveniently pick up and drop off at the station entrance on Station Road. For those requiring taxi services, TrainTaxi offers complete details of taxis available for hire in the area. The station also serves as a point for bus services, with more information available via Travel Line Scotland's website or their dedicated phone line.
